Allozygosity At Biology Glossary

What is it? homozygosity in which the two alleles are alike but unrelated. See autozygosity.

Bio Term segregation is the separation of homologous chromosomes during anaphase 1 of meiosis, producing gametes containing only one allele of each gene. Such an occurrence is the physical mechanism underlying the first law of Mendelian genetics and is particularly important when the two separated alleles are different.
